NYC Borough-Based Jails – Brooklyn Facility – Preaction Foam Sprinkler System
SC Engineers served as fire protection engineering subconsultant to EH Fire Suppression on the New York City Department of Design and Construction’s Borough-Based Jails Brooklyn Facility, a Design-Build program delivered by Tutor Perini Corporation. SCE designed a preaction foam-water sprinkler system protecting the facility’s fuel oil vaults, producing the full engineering deliverable package: shop drawings, hydraulic calculations, and specifications for an Ansul 3% NFF-331 foam-water system fed by a 300-gallon bladder tank and dedicated preaction valve assembly. The design was developed in accordance with the 2022 NYC Fire Code and Building Code, NFPA 13 (2016) as modified by Appendix Q, NFPA 16 (2015) as modified by Appendix B of the NYCFC, and UL 162. SCE’s hydraulic analysis evaluated both maximum and minimum demand remote areas to confirm proportioner performance across the full range of operating conditions, and the team coordinated closely with the main fire protection contractor, the Engineer of Record, and the end user to integrate the foam system into the building’s water supply, resolve obstruction conflicts, and ensure long-term maintainability.
